South Tama, Meskwaki tracksters on to State

South Tama boys and girls track will be sending one relay and four individual events to the State Track and Field meet at Drake Stadium.

The Trojans traveled to Pella for Districts Thursday, May 13.

On the boys team Payton Vest qualified in the Long Jump after winning the meet with a jump of 20-09.50. Eli Keahna qualified in the Shot Put with a throw of 48-02.50. Trusten Rosenberger qualified in the 800 Meter Run with a time of 2:04.22. The boys 4×800 including James Brant, Tommy Tyynismaa, Devon Slagle and Trusten Rosenberger qualified with a time of 8:29.32.

For the STC girls Emma Harwick qualified in the High Jump with a jump of 4-10. Jojo Tyynismaa qualified in four events including the 100 Meter Dash (13.01), the 200 Meter Dash 26.94, 100 Meter Hurdles (15.57) and the 400 Meter Hurdles (1:10.10)

The Meskwaki Warriors traveled to Belle Plaine for the District meet Thursday. The Warriors will be sending five individual events to the Class 1A State meet next week.

Taurice Grant qualified in the 100 Meter Dash (11.62), the 400 Meter Dash (51.71) and the Long Jump with a jump of 20-10.

Shye Johnson qualified in the 1500 Meter Dash with a time of 5:34.08 and the Long Jump with a jump of 15-11.75.

Sia Bear qualified in the Long jump with a jump of 15-08.

The State Meet starts Thursday morning at 9 a.m. with Class 2A and 3A boys and girls.
